A Long March 7A rocket carrying the Shijian-28 satellite failed shortly after liftoff from China's Wenchang Space Launch Center. The vehicle experienced a catastrophic malfunction during ascent, destroying the payload and raising questions about the reliability of this medium-lift launcher.

The Long March 7A represents an evolved version of China's Long March 7 rocket, designed to lift payloads of approximately 5.5 tons to sun-synchronous orbit. Shijian-28 was an experimental satellite, part of China's broader constellation development efforts. The China Aerospace Science and Technology Corporation (CASC), the state-owned entity responsible for Long March operations, will conduct an investigation to identify the root cause. Early analysis typically focuses on structural failure, engine malfunction, or control system errors during the first moments of flight when stresses peak.

The Wenchang facility on Hainan Island has served as China's primary launch site for heavy-lift operations and has maintained a strong track record.
